Warning: file_get_contents(/data/phpspider/zhask/data//catemap/1/php/283.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181
Php Laravel:找不到路由错误_Php_Mysql_Database_Laravel 4 - Fatal编程技术网

Php Laravel:找不到路由错误

Php Laravel:找不到路由错误,php,mysql,database,laravel-4,Php,Mysql,Database,Laravel 4,我在拉威尔有个新手问题。我正在尝试查询数据库。我已经修改了配置,为我的数据库添加了必要的凭据。现在,当我尝试像这样查询我的数据库时: <?php /* |-------------------------------------------------------------------------- | Application Routes |--------------------------------------------------------------------

我在拉威尔有个新手问题。我正在尝试查询数据库。我已经修改了配置,为我的数据库添加了必要的凭据。现在,当我尝试像这样查询我的数据库时:

 <?php
 /*
 |--------------------------------------------------------------------------
 | Application Routes
 |--------------------------------------------------------------------------
 |
 | Here is where you can register all of the routes for an application.
 | It's a breeze. Simply tell Laravel the URIs it should respond to
 | and give it the Closure to execute when that URI is requested.
 |
 */
 Route::get('/', function()
 {
   $topPages = DB::table('webmasters') -> get();
   return $topPages;
 });
可能的解决方案:

  • 按编写器更新应用程序(
    composer Update
  • 检查文件权限

  • 你给你的应用命名了吗?试试
    \Route::get()
    ,就像我提到的,我在这里真的是个新手。在这种情况下,名称空间是什么意思?我应该把这个\Route::get()放在哪里?将您的代码从
    Route::get(
    更改为
    \Route::get(
    尝试过了。问题仍然存在。能否显示
    routesDB.php
    文件的顶部和第三行?